The History and Myth of How to Find a Career You're Passionate About

Throughout history, people have been searching for meaningful and fulfilling work. However, the concept of finding a career you're passionate about is a relatively new idea. In the past, work was often seen as a means to an end - a way to earn a living and provide for one's family. Passion and fulfillment weren't considered important factors in choosing a career.

However, in recent years, there has been a shift in the way we think about work. More and more people are realizing the importance of finding a career that aligns with their passions and interests. This shift can be attributed to a variety of factors, including increased access to education and information, changing societal norms, and the rise of the internet and social media.

Despite the growing popularity of the idea of finding a career you're passionate about, there are still myths and misconceptions surrounding this concept. One common myth is that passion alone is enough to guarantee success and fulfillment in a career. While passion is certainly important, it's not the only factor to consider. Other factors, such as skills, experience, and market demand, also play a crucial role in finding a successful and fulfilling career. It's important to strike a balance between passion and practicality when choosing a career path.

Recommendations for How to Find a Career You're Passionate About

Here are some recommendations for finding a career you're passionate about:

1. Take the time to reflect on your interests, passions, and values. What truly makes you happy and fulfilled?

2. Explore different career options that align with your passions and interests. Research different industries, job roles, and companies.

3. Seek guidance and support from professionals in fields that interest you. Network with people who can offer advice and insights.

4. Be open-minded and flexible. Don't limit yourself to a specific job title or industry. Instead, focus on the skills and values that are important to you.

5. Be willing to take risks and step out of your comfort zone. Trying new things can lead to unexpected opportunities and discoveries.
